College Station Physician Renamed to TMA Ethics Board

May 2, 2022

Alisa M. Berger, MD, a urologist from College Station in practice for 16 years, was confirmed as a councilor on the Texas Medical Association (TMA) Board of Councilors, the organization’s ethical policymaking body. The TMA House of Delegates confirmed her for the role today during TexMed, TMA’s annual conference, held in Houston this year. Previously a vice councilor, Dr. Berger assumed a vacant council position in fall 2021. She also chairs the statewide board.

Dr. Berger is a member of the Brazos-Robertson County Medical Society.

 

TMA is the largest state medical society in the nation, representing more than 56,000 physician and medical student members. It is located in Austin and has 110 component county medical societies around the state. TMA’s key objective since 1853 is to improve the health of all Texans.
